I went mudbogging with the guys in June and my diff filled up with water. I didn't know so I drove with it like that for 2 weeks. My husband took out the Ring and Pinion and it is gone and so is he. Now in order to get a new axle I need to know how to find out the gear ratio. I don't have anything other than the numbers on the "pumpkin" and that is it. How would I find out the gear ratio? I know it can be 3 different answers.
 
Of course counting revolutions is out of the question. It should say it in the axle tag (maybe those pumpkin numbers) or sometimes is shown on the vin tag. If that is the case you can go to a parts site an input that number most likely will show. Only thing that comes to my mind that you could do without the ring and pinion. Hope this helps. I have just checked my manual and most axles should have a stamp on the differential housing (pumpkin), hopefully you have not installed and aftermarket on it.
